Road cycling routes around Sveti Lovreč traverse a diverse landscape characterized by rolling hills, extensive vineyards, and olive groves. The region features a mix of paved roads connecting well-preserved medieval towns and offering views towards the Lim Channel. Cyclists can expect varied terrain with moderate elevation changes, providing both challenging climbs and rewarding descents.

Dvigrad was once one of the most important trading centres in northern Istria. All that remains of the town, which flourished in the Middle Ages, are walls covered in ivy. Dvigrad was first mentioned in the 9th century AD. The boom ended abruptly when Dvigrad was affected by wars and disease over the centuries. When malaria broke out in the 17th century, only about 10 percent of the approximately 700 inhabitants survived the epidemic and left the town. All that remains of the town are about 200 ruined houses and the ruins of the Basilica of St. Sophia.

There are over 20 road cycling routes around Sveti Lovreč, catering to various skill levels. You'll find 1 easy route, 12 moderate routes, and 7 difficult routes, ensuring options for every cyclist.
Road cycling routes in Sveti Lovreč feature a diverse landscape of rolling hills, extensive vineyards, and olive groves. The terrain includes well-paved roads connecting medieval towns, with moderate elevation changes that offer both challenging climbs and rewarding descents. You can expect stunning panoramic views throughout your ride.
Yes, while most routes are moderate to difficult, there is at least one easy road cycling route available. For a generally accessible experience, consider routes with lower elevation gain. The region's charming villages and scenic agricultural areas make for pleasant, less strenuous rides.
Many routes offer breathtaking views of the Lim Bay and the Limski Fjord, a prominent fjord-like inlet. You'll also cycle through picturesque vineyards and olive groves. The hilly terrain around Sveti Lovreč itself provides stunning panoramic vistas of the surrounding countryside and distant sea.

The region's Mediterranean climate makes spring and autumn ideal for road cycling, with pleasant temperatures and less crowded roads. Summer can be warm, but early mornings or late afternoons offer comfortable riding conditions. The lush vineyards and olive groves are particularly beautiful during these seasons.
